  29. /** @addtogroup sparc64interrupt
  30.  * @{
  31.  */
  32. /**
  33.  * @file
  34.  * @brief This file contains fast MMU trap handlers.
  35.  */
  36.  
  37. #ifndef KERN_sparc64_MMU_TRAP_H_
  38. #define KERN_sparc64_MMU_TRAP_H_
  39.  
  40. #include <arch/stack.h>
  41. #include <arch/regdef.h>
  42. #include <arch/mm/tlb.h>
  43. #include <arch/mm/mmu.h>
  44. #include <arch/mm/tte.h>
  45.  
  46. #define TT_FAST_INSTRUCTION_ACCESS_MMU_MISS 0x64
  47. #define TT_FAST_DATA_ACCESS_MMU_MISS        0x68
  48. #define TT_FAST_DATA_ACCESS_PROTECTION      0x6c
  49.  
  50. #define FAST_MMU_HANDLER_SIZE           128
  51.  
  52. #ifdef __ASM__
  53. .macro FAST_INSTRUCTION_ACCESS_MMU_MISS_HANDLER
  54.     /*
  55.      * First, try to refill TLB from TSB.
  56.      */
  57.     ! TODO
  58.  
  59.     wrpr %g0, PSTATE_PRIV_BIT | PSTATE_AG_BIT, %pstate
  60.     PREEMPTIBLE_HANDLER fast_instruction_access_mmu_miss
  61. .endm
  62.  
  63. .macro FAST_DATA_ACCESS_MMU_MISS_HANDLER
  64.     /*
  65.      * First, try to refill TLB from TSB.
  66.      */
  67.     ! TODO
  68.  
  69.     /*
  70.      * Second, test if it is the portion of the kernel address space
  71.      * which is faulting. If that is the case, immediately create
  72.      * identity mapping for that page in DTLB. VPN 0 is excluded from
  73.      * this treatment.
  74.      *
  75.      * Note that branch-delay slots are used in order to save space.
  76.      */
  77. 0:
  78.     mov VA_DMMU_TAG_ACCESS, %g1
  79.     ldxa [%g1] ASI_DMMU, %g1            ! read the faulting Context and VPN
  80.     set TLB_TAG_ACCESS_CONTEXT_MASK, %g2
  81.     andcc %g1, %g2, %g3             ! get Context
  82.     bnz 0f                      ! Context is non-zero
  83.     andncc %g1, %g2, %g3                ! get page address into %g3
  84.     bz 0f                       ! page address is zero
  85.  
  86.     or %g3, (TTE_CP|TTE_P|TTE_W), %g2       ! 8K pages are the default (encoded as 0)
  87.         set 1, %g3
  88.         sllx %g3, TTE_V_SHIFT, %g3
  89.         or %g2, %g3, %g2
  90.     stxa %g2, [%g0] ASI_DTLB_DATA_IN_REG        ! identity map the kernel page
  91.     retry
  92.  
  93.     /*
  94.      * Third, catch and handle special cases when the trap is caused by
  95.      * some register window trap handler.
  96.      */
  97. 0:
  98.     ! TODO
  99.  
  100. 0:
  101.     wrpr %g0, PSTATE_PRIV_BIT | PSTATE_AG_BIT, %pstate
  102.     PREEMPTIBLE_HANDLER fast_data_access_mmu_miss
  103. .endm
  104.  
  105. .macro FAST_DATA_ACCESS_PROTECTION_HANDLER
  106.     wrpr %g0, PSTATE_PRIV_BIT | PSTATE_AG_BIT, %pstate
  107.     PREEMPTIBLE_HANDLER fast_data_access_protection
  108. .endm
  109. #endif /* __ASM__ */
  110.  
  111. #endif
